6.6GW selected in Australia’s CIS Tender 4

In:
Power, Renewables
Region:
Asia-Pacific

The Australian Government has named 20 developers to deliver 6.6GW of renewable energy projects under the Capacity Investment Scheme Tender 4. The programme surpassed its initial goal of 6GW and includes solar, wind, and hybrid projects with integrated battery energy storage across five states....
